[QUOTE="Tazza, post: 107048, member: 82"] The way i have done it was to run the machine at iddl and using the aux hydraulics, pump the fluid out into a drum, when it starts to spit, shut the machine down. Remove the hydraulic filter, drain it out into a container, re-fit it and add a bottle or two of oil. Run the machine around a little bit, lift tilt etc, to get the fresh fluid moving around, pump the fluid out again and repeat the pricess till it's clean. On the last run, don't just drain the filter, replace it with a new one. [/QUOTE]
